Interior Lights?
Hey guys and gals, just have one quick question....
My GTP has interior lights that light up the driver and passenger floors when the doors are opened, but My girlfriends se does not have both. We took her car one night, and when we got out, the only side that was lit up was the drivers. I thought just a bulb was burnt out, but when I checked there wasnt even a socket for one. Her car is a 2002 Grand Prix SE. I did check a wiring diagram, and it says i should have one, but I think that it was just a generic wiring diagram used for all 97-03 se's gt's and gtp's.
What do you guys think? anyone got a 2002 GP SE? Do they have passenger front floor lights?
I'm thinking they were cut on the se models to slash costs.

Re: Interior Lights?
If it does, there will be a hole in the cover that goes over the blower motor assembly where it mounts. It's one of those small "peanut bulbs", so if anyone ever worked on the blower motor before, they may have forgotten to put it back in or not bothered if the bulb was burned out.
